Terre Haute Vs. Indiana Special Education Employment
| Terre Haute | 80 |
| Indiana | 3,600 |
Exactly 80 of Indiana's 3,600 special education professionals work in Terre Haute. There has been a 56% decline in the number of special education professionals in Terre Haute between the years 2006 and 2010. Overall employment in Terre Haute has increased.

As the number of special education professionals in Terre Haute has shrunk, salaries for special education professionals have also decreased. In 2010 an average salary of $44,680 per year was earned by special education professionals in Terre Haute. Four years earlier in 2006, special education professionals in Terre Haute made an average salary of $51,830 per year. This decline is slower than the salary trend for all careers in Terre Haute.

Special education professionals in Terre Haute make a median yearly salary of $45,500. The 10% of special education professionals in the lowest pay bracket earn less than $26,320 per year, while those in the highest pay bracket earn approximately $65,440 per year.
